The internally displaced persons or IDPs on Thursday received food and non-food items in Yei.
Plan International Program Officer Openi James Jackson told Easter Radio that they distributed bags of beans, rice, maize flour, salt, empty jarricans and oil.
IDPs leader said their situation improved compared to the time they were accommodated in the camp.
He appreciated the organizations for giving them food and non food items.
The speakers talked at the former United Nations Mission in South Sudan Yei compound.
